Подключите интернет-камеру и мост / пересылка IP-трафика

У меня есть машина Ubuntu (14.04) с двумя картами Ethernet. Одна карта Ethernet (eth0) подключена к офисной сети. Машина адресуется из внешнего интернета. У меня есть веб-камера, на которой работает собственный маленький веб-сервер. В камере есть сетевой адаптер Ethernet.

Я хочу подключить камеру ко второму сетевому адаптеру Ubuntu (eth1) и настроить какую-то переадресацию. Идея состоит в том, чтобы подключиться к веб-серверу камеры из Интернета и просмотреть изображения и т. Д. Камера также может загружать свои изображения на FTP-сервер, и я хотел бы подключиться к FTP-серверу, который работает на компьютере с Ubuntu.,

Я почти уверен, что мне нужно соединить сетевые карты, отредактировав /etc/network/interfaces так:

auto lo
iface lo inet loopback

iface eth0 inet manual

iface eth1 inet manual

auto br0
iface br0 inet dhcp
  bridge_ports eth0 eth1

Это где я заблудился. Нужно ли настраивать iptables для пересылки IP-трафика, поступающего на машину с Ubuntu через какой-либо порт (например, 51001), на порт 80 на... eth1 ....? Я не могу представить, что делать дальше?

1 ответ

Вам не нужно соединять интерфейсы eth0 и eth1. Вам нужно настроить трансляцию адресов портов (PAT) в iptables перенаправить трафик на веб-камеру. См. http://www.fclose.com/816/port-forwarding-using-iptables/

Другие вопросы по тегам